Specialist, Financial Reporting, Fleet
How You'll Help Us Keep Climbing
Financial Reporting is seeking a specialist to assist with the company's financial close, fixed assets, leases, and fleet accounting process. The successful candidate will assist with internal and external reporting processes including monthly preparation and quality control of financial statements (P&L, Balance Sheet, and Cash Flow), internal reporting packages, and 10Q/10K disclosures.
- Monthly close activities including journal entries, general ledger research, preparation of fleet summaries for leadership, capitalized interest, and internal control reporting
- Accounting for various fleet related transactions, including purchases and leases
- Coinciding with TechOps to forecast and account for fleet modifications
- Preparation and review of quarterly audit requests
- Preparation of account reconciliations
- Maintenance of the SAP general ledger and HFM consolidation system
- Ad hoc analyses and asset transacting in SAP
